Welcome to Carillon Club, an enchanting 55+ active adult community nestled in the heart of Naperville, Illinois. This vibrant neighborhood is a hidden gem within Will County, offering a perfect blend of tranquility and modern living. Carillon Club is designed for those seeking a fulfilling lifestyle, featuring beautifully crafted townhomes for sale that cater to both comfort and elegance.
One of the standout features of Carillon Club is its picturesque surroundings. With lush green spaces, scenic walking trails, and serene ponds, residents can enjoy nature at their doorstep. The community is thoughtfully designed to foster connections among neighbors, with numerous social events and activities that encourage a sense of belonging.
The townhomes in Carillon Club are not only stunning but also functional, boasting open floor plans, spacious bedrooms, and contemporary amenities. Each home is thoughtfully designed to maximize comfort and convenience, making it easy to entertain family and friends or enjoy quiet evenings at home. Many townhomes also feature private outdoor spaces, perfect for gardening or simply soaking up the sun.
Convenience is key in Carillon Club, with easy access to shopping, dining, and entertainment options in nearby Naperville. Whether you’re exploring the charming downtown area or enjoying a leisurely afternoon at one of the local parks, you’ll find everything you need just moments away.
